Understanding Garmin

Garmin, founded in 1989 by Min Kao, is a US-based technology company specializing in GPS navigation and tracking devices. The company's product range includes automotive GPS systems, handheld GPS devices, fitness trackers, and marine navigation equipment. Garmin has a strong presence in various markets, including consumer, automotive, and aviation.

Market Trends and Opportunities

The GPS industry is witnessing rapid growth, driven by increasing demand for navigation and tracking solutions across various sectors. Here are some key trends and opportunities that could impact Garmin's stock:

  • Automotive Market: The integration of GPS technology in vehicles has become a standard feature, and Garmin has a significant presence in this market. With the increasing adoption of autonomous vehicles, the demand for GPS solutions is expected to rise further.
  • Fitness and Outdoor Activities: Garmin has expanded its product range to include fitness trackers and outdoor equipment. This diversification has opened up new revenue streams and has helped the company to cater to a broader customer base.
  • Aviation and Marine: Garmin's expertise in aviation and marine navigation has made it a preferred choice for professionals in these sectors. The company's continued focus on innovation in these areas is expected to drive growth.
